在数字化时代,编程已经成为一种基本技能,它不仅影响着未来的就业市场,也在悄然改变着教育领域。那么,孩子学习编程是否真的意味着未来就业无忧?本文将深入探讨数字化时代编程教育的新趋势。
编程教育的兴起
随着互联网、人工智能、大数据等技术的飞速发展,编程已经成为现代社会不可或缺的一部分。越来越多的家长开始意识到编程教育的重要性,希望孩子能够掌握这一技能,为未来的就业打下坚实的基础。
编程教育的优势
- 培养逻辑思维能力:编程需要孩子具备严谨的逻辑思维能力,这对于他们未来的学习和工作都是非常有帮助的。
- 提高解决问题的能力:编程过程中,孩子需要不断面对问题并寻找解决方案,这有助于提高他们的解决问题的能力。
- 增强创新意识:编程鼓励孩子发挥创意,通过编程实现自己的想法,从而培养他们的创新意识。
编程教育的挑战
尽管编程教育具有诸多优势,但在实际推广过程中也面临着一些挑战:
- 师资力量不足:目前,具备专业编程知识的教师相对较少,难以满足日益增长的编程教育需求。
- 教材和课程体系不完善:现有的编程教材和课程体系尚不完善,难以满足不同年龄段、不同水平孩子的需求。
- 家长和学生的认知误区:部分家长和学生认为编程学习难度大,不适合自己,导致编程教育难以普及。
数字化时代编程教育新趋势
面对编程教育的挑战,数字化时代也带来了新的机遇和趋势。
个性化学习
随着人工智能技术的发展,编程教育将更加注重个性化学习。通过智能算法,系统可以针对每个学生的学习进度和特点,提供个性化的教学方案。
游戏化学习
游戏化学习是一种将游戏元素融入教学过程的方法,可以提高学生的学习兴趣和积极性。在编程教育中,游戏化学习可以帮助孩子更好地理解和掌握编程知识。
跨学科融合
编程教育不再是单一的技术教育,而是与其他学科如数学、物理、艺术等相结合,培养孩子的综合素质。
社会资源整合
政府、企业、学校等各方将共同参与编程教育,整合社会资源,推动编程教育的普及和发展。
总结
孩子学习编程,确实可以为未来就业提供更多机会。在数字化时代,编程教育呈现出个性化、游戏化、跨学科融合等新趋势。家长和学校应抓住机遇,为孩子提供优质的编程教育,助力他们成为未来社会的创新人才。
